Development of Ce:LiCAF scintillator system for high precision nuclear data measurement using short pulsed X-Band electron linac based neutron source

Description

We are developing a new neutron source at Tokai campus of University of Tokyo. In order to measure high precision nuclear data using this system, the neutron detector should have a large neutron cross section and fast decaying time. An inorganic scintillator Ce:LiCAF has a great characteristic in time resolution. However, an electron Linac emits intense gamma-rays, and this is an important issue for precise neutron measurement. There are two methods of discriminating between neutrons and gamma-rays. The first is the method using a difference of the spatial range of secondary particles. The ranges of the secondary particles of neutron are shorter than that of gamma-rays. The calculated results of Geant4 show the crystal thickness must be less than 5 mm for discrimination. However, the crystal size should be larger than 1 mm x 1 mm to keep reasonable signal-to-noise ratio. The improvement of discrimination due to the change of the size is confirmed by experiment. The other is the method which uses a difference of the light decaying time. The rising time of the signal of gamma-rays is shorter than that of neutrons. By using two shaping amplifiers having different time constants, the signal of gamma-rays can be eliminated. (author)
